Learn how Airbyte and Mage differ in their key features, development activity, technology stack and community adoption, so you can decide which of these etl & data integration tools is best for you.
Stars
Forks
Last commit
Repository age
Self-hosted
Auto-fetched .

Stars
Forks
Last commit
Repository age
License
Auto-fetched .

Airbyte appears to have several advantages over Mage, particularly in popularity, maturity and features. Consider your specific needs regarding popularity, activity, technology, maturity, licensing and features when making your decision.
Airbyte leads in popularity with 21,134 stars vs 8,711 stars for Mage. The 143% higher star count indicates stronger community adoption. In terms of developer contributions, Airbyte has 5,155 forks, indicating strong developer engagement.
Both projects show recent activity, with Airbyte last updated 12 hours ago and Mage 1 day ago.
Both tools share common technology foundations, being built with JavaScript, CSS, Bash, Typescript, JSX, Python. However, they differ in their additional technology choices: Airbyte uses Java, Kotlin while Mage leverages Next.js, SCSS, R.
Airbyte has been in development longer, starting 6 years ago, compared to Mage which began 4 years ago. This 1.8-year head start suggests Airbyte may have more mature features and established processes.
Mage is licensed under Apache-2.0, while Airbyte's license terms are not publicly specified.
Both tools serve similar use cases in ETL & Data Integration. However, they also have distinct specializations: Airbyte also focuses on Change Data Capture (CDC) while Mage extends into Workflow Orchestration.
Airbyte provides self-hosting options for complete data control and customization, while Mage may be primarily cloud-based or require different deployment approaches.